Depends on the character I'm playing, but I do have an Imperial wizard whose main school is Restoration, and he uses wards all the time. Couple of observations so far (though he's still fairly low level - around 20 I think):
-Don't judge all wards by Lesser Ward. If you want to use a ward, you'll need to build for it; that means using the best possible ward for your level. My guess is, most people have bad luck with wards because they only start to use the low-level ones by the time those spells are being outclassed.
-Steadfast Ward (I think that's the name - it's the next step up from Lesser) allows you to stand in dragonfire with impunity. Fun!
-Yes, wards are a magicka svck. That's where having a good damage-dealing staff or weapon in your other hand comes in. My wizard uses staffs & swords, so one tactic when approaching enemy casters is to have a ward up in the left hand & fire away with a staff in the right; if you're close enough, a ward & sword allows you to mitigate magical *and* physical damage while you slice & dice. Don't ward & cast offensive magic at the same time.
